From Our Research Team:Learn Bass Fast!Get playing fast with eMedia Bass Method! This software offers learning on a ton of different levels - from one-on-one videos to interactive songs to an animated fretboard display - to keep you engaged and into the music. eMedia's Bass Method includes over 100 step-by-step lessons as well as a ton of songs from popular artists, such as Bob Dylan, Steve Miller, Grateful Dead, and CCR. You also get other "extras," including a built-in tuner, a metronome, a recorder, and a chord dictionary with eMedia Bass Method.eMedia Bass Method at a Glance:
Money-saving alternative to private lessons eMedia's Bass Method is a highly interactive software suite, offering up a wealth of knowledge within a fun, learn-at-your-own pace environment. One-on-one videos, lessons, fretboard animations, and built-in songs give you a range of tools to learn with, so the learning stays exciting and engaging. Plus, you can always go back and review lessons or rewind videos as needed whenever you have any questions. Interactive fretboard displays fingering Bass Method from eMedia helps you learn proper fingering via an animated fretboard display. It includes options for both right- and left-handed playing as well as mirrored views. What's more, with the variable-speed MIDI tracks, the animated fretboard can step through fingerings at whatever speed you like. A ton of built-in, play-along songs With eMedia's Bass Method, you'll learn popular songs in no time. There are a host of built-in songs spanning a range of musical genres. Songs include hits from the Grateful Dead, Creedence Clearwater Revival, Bob Dylan, Steve Miller, and more. You can even slow down songs to learn at your own tempo until you're ready to play at speed. There are also options to play with just the bass, or mute the bass entirely, so you can hold your own! More than 100 step-by-step, one-on-one lessons More than 100 step-by-step lessons come with eMedia's Bass Method. They're arranged progressively to give you a solid foundation in bass basics and they also go on to include more intermediate and advanced topics. You'll learn everything from triads to fills to synchrozation to improvisation, and more! One-on-one videos with instructor John Arbo Up-close, multi-angle videos are included with eMedia Bass Method, as well. You'll enjoy hours of personal instruction as on-screen teacher John Garbo takes you through a series of lessons. Built-in tuner, metronome, recorder, chord dictionary, and more This lesson suite includes a host of "extras," making it a fully-realized bass-learning environment. There are a built-in tuner, a chord dictionary, a digital metronome, a digital recorder, and more! eMedia Bass Method Features:
